Gomez Advances at ITA Indoor Nationals

Nov. 5, 2009

New Haven, Conn. – Georgia Tech All-American Guillermo Gomez advanced to the round of 16 Thursday at the ITA National Indoor Championships in New Haven, Conn., defeating Tim Puetz of Auburn, 6-1, 1-6, 6-3.

Gomez, a junior from Alicante, Spain, ranked 5th in the nation, will face Southern California’s Robert Farah, the tournament’s third seed and the nation’s No. 3 player, at 12 noon Friday. Farah won a straight-set match from Texas A&M’s Austin Krajicek, 6-3, 6-4.

“This was a very difficult match,” Gomez said. “[Puetz’s] game is not easy to play against, and he executed very well after the first set. I’m excited about playing against Farah again. It is going to be a great match.”

Gomez, hampered somewhat by an abdominal injury this fall, improved to 10-1 in signles this fall. The winner of his match Friday moves on to the quarterfinals to face either Stanford’s Bradley Klahn (No. 15) or Wisconsin’s Moritz Baumann (No. 19), both of whom won straight-set matches Thursday.
